ABOUT 'KIMI KANGAROO' (Children's Picture book)- - - - Kimi Kangaroo lives in Australia. One day, Kimi was hit by a truck. Maria's family saw Kimi. They brought Kimi at home. Maria and Kimi became friends. Was Kimi recovered ? How did Kimi visit beautiful country Nepal ? How did Kimi climb Mount Everest, the highest mountain of the world ?- - - - ABOUT THE AUTHOR Mr. Krishna Shah Yatri is a renowned Nepalese playwright, artistic director, story writer and academic personality. His plays have been included in the curriculum of the bachelor's level in Nepali subject by Tribhuvan University and Mid-Western University of Nepal. He is founder and director of Jyotipunja Sign Theatre of Nepal. He contributes to Nepalese children's theatre as a playwright, teacher and director. He has received very glorious, national and international level awards and commendations as playwright and drama director. Mr. Yatri was born and raised in Nepal. He has completed master's degree in Journalism and Mass Communication from Tribhuvan University. He currently involves in doctoral research (Ph. D.). He also involves in different literary organizations within Nepal and abroad.
